What say you Altitude owners?

What are the bikes PROS vs CONS?

The geo looks dialed and the spec of the Carbon 70 Sram is great, the price is another story. 😉

The Altitude has 10mm more travel front and rear than my Norco Sight. It also had a FOX 36 which is a huge plus as I find my Pike Luftkappe out gunned sometimes.

I chatted with a rider who has had every model year , and he's loving the new bike , He did state he misses the lever lock-out for the rear shock . As it,s not much of a out of saddle peddler , when compared to earlier models .
